AU Random Info

99 AU's free:
SPG Personal
SPG Biz
EDP
EDNP (non pref)
Blue Sky
Blue Cash Everyday
Blue for Business
Delta Personal
Delta Biz
BRG (add as green au's)
Plat Biz (add as green au's)
Green Biz

PRG is 5 AU's free..
Green Personal is 5 AU free the first year, after that its $30..

Jetblue?
Plum?
Plenti?
Costco?
Hilton Honors?
Mercedes Benz = $175 for 3 AU's
Serve = 4 AU's
Bluebird = 4 AU's

Do not add yourself as an AU with your SSN, it will come up on your credit report as a new account.

Can anyone explain the pro(s) and con(s) of them having vs not having the AU's SSN?
Pros of submitting SS#:
1. More likely to affect said AUs credit.
2. No annoying letters to submit the missing info.

Pros of not submitting SS#:
You could make as many fictitious AUs as you wish (FR risk aside).
